Summary

In August 1963, an unusual aerial observation was reported in the Australian region of Turner River Station. A witness described an explosion in the upper atmosphere that shook buildings. A smoke screen was observed, and from Ord River, two other witnesses described a silver object leaving a smoke trail. The object emitted an orange-colored fireball, with a silver streak visible for 3-4 seconds, a flash for 2-3 seconds, and a smoke or vapor trail lasting a minute. Although the possibility of a satellite decay was considered, no definitive conclusion was reached.
